Madagascar president alleges coup attempt as soldiers support protesters | Al Jazeera


NewsFeed

Soldiers from a Madagascar army unit have declared support for the youth-led anti-government protests, urging police to disobey ‘unlawful orders.’ President Andry Rajeolina says an ‘attempted illegal seizure of power’ is under way.
